6.2.4 Image Is Too Light 
 
1.  Make sure that all consumables are installed in the printer. 
 
2.  Make sure that all consumables are within their expected lifespan by checking the 
information in the maintenance & service log. Replace any consumable that has been in use 
longer than its expected lifespan. Follow the instructions in Chapter 4, Replacing 
Consumables. 
 
3.  If you just installed a new toner cartridge, make sure that the plastic seal has been removed 
from the toner cartridge.
